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dockyard (Devonport) to Pontarddulais start from as little as £27.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dockyard (Devonport) to Pontarddulais are available for £112.40 one way

Station Facilities and Amenities

It's important to note that Dockyard (Devonport) station operates as an unstaffed station, lacking a traditional ticket office and ticket machines. Travelers should prepare to purchase tickets in advance and familiarize themselves with mobile and printable ticket options. Despite these limitations, the station is equipped with a help point and customer assistance is readily available through GWR Help & Support or by reaching out to the GWR social media team at @gwrhelp. Furthermore, CCTV is operational to enhance the safety and security of passengers.

Accessibility and Support

The station presents certain challenges for passengers requiring step-free access, as it is categorized as a step-free Category C station, indicating no step-free access to any platform. However, an induction loop system is available, and there are ramps for train access upon request. Unfortunately, there are no accessible waiting rooms, toilets, or car park facilities, so travelers with specific accessibility needs should consider these factors when planning their journey. For those who need additional assistance, booking via Passenger Assist is recommended.

Onward Travel Options

While Dockyard (Devonport) may not have direct shopping, refreshment, or bicycle storage facilities, it does offer convenient connections to local transport. Bus services are readily available from stops on Keyham Road, ensuring seamless onward travel opportunities. Detailed information and planning resources for bus services can be accessed through this printable format. Additionally, during instances where rail services may be interrupted, rail replacement buses operate nearby, so rest assured that alternative travel means are available when necessary.

Pontarddulais Station Facilities and Accessibility

Pontarddulais station may be small but it's designed to cater to essential travel needs with a focus on accessibility. While there is no ticket office or ticket machines, and tickets cannot be collected on-site, it’s still straightforward to plan your travel. You can conveniently book your tickets online through Transport for Wales' website or other rail providers. The station is equipped with step-free access, making it a viable option for those with reduced mobility, and there are two accessible parking spaces available as well.

Essential information, such as arrival and departure times, can be found on screens throughout the station. However, bear in mind, there are no customer help points or CCTV, so be sure to plan ahead. Travel assistance can be organized in advance by using the National Rail's Passenger Assist service, an invaluable support for those requiring extra help on their journey.

Transport Connections at Pontarddulais Station

While Pontarddulais might not offer extensive in-station facilities, it ensures accessibility to other travel options. In the case of rail replacement service, buses promptly halt at the station entrance, ensuring your travels are uninterrupted. Conveniently located bus stops at Water Street, Heol Iscoed, and Heol Fforest expand your journey possibilities beyond the rail network.
